Market Foundation and Epidemiological Drivers
The epidemiological profile of mucinous cystic neoplasms creates unique market dynamics that distinguish this segment from broader oncological markets. With an annual incidence of approximately 1-2 cases per 100,000 individuals, MCNs represent a classic rare disease market characterized by specialized expertise requirements and concentrated treatment centers.
Geographic variations in MCN prevalence have significant implications for market development strategies. Western populations demonstrate higher detection rates, partly attributed to advanced imaging infrastructure and systematic screening protocols. However, emerging markets are experiencing rapid growth in case identification as healthcare modernization programs expand access to sophisticated diagnostic technologies.
The demographic concentration of MCNs in middle-aged women creates specific market opportunities related to gender-focused healthcare initiatives and women's health programs. This demographic targeting has influenced pharmaceutical development strategies and healthcare service delivery models in multiple regions.

Pharmaceutical Market Segmentation
The pharmaceutical landscape for MCNs encompasses multiple therapeutic categories, each with distinct market characteristics and growth trajectories. The Mucinous Cystic Neoplasms Drugs Market includes both established therapeutic categories and emerging drug classes targeting specific aspects of MCN pathophysiology.
Supportive care medications represent the largest current market segment, including pancreatic enzyme replacement therapies, diabetic medications for post-surgical patients, and specialized nutritional supplements. These products often require long-term use, creating stable revenue streams for pharmaceutical companies.
Pain management solutions have evolved beyond traditional approaches to include targeted therapies and interventional techniques. The development of abuse-deterrent formulations and non-opioid alternatives has created new market opportunities while addressing public health concerns related to opioid use.
